The sprint winner market at the 2026 Canadian Grand Prix remains tightly contested because Mercedes holds the clear pace edge on the Circuit Gilles Villeneuve, yet its two drivers sit neck-and-neck at the front of the field. Kimi Antonelli’s three consecutive Grand Prix victories and 20-point championship lead give him strong current form, but George Russell counters with proven Montreal success, greater experience in short-format races, and the team’s consistent qualifying strength after the three-week break. Limited practice time before sprint qualifying adds setup uncertainty that favors confident teams and experienced drivers. McLaren’s Lando Norris and Oscar Piastri sit close behind on recent upgrades and straight-line speed, while Red Bull’s Max Verstappen and Ferrari’s Charles Leclerc trail due to narrower performance windows in the sprint format.
